titleOfInvention A kind of bletilla striata seedling acclimation method
abstract The invention discloses a kind of bletilla striata seedling acclimation methods, including prepare seedling medium;Bletilla striata seedling disinfection, after leaching root processing will be carried out after bletilla tissue culture seedlings hardening in bacteriostatic agent;Seedling management after the bletilla striata seedling in nursery pond survives, discharges excessive moisture in nursery pond, so that the water content of matrix gradually reduces naturally;Pouring processing is carried out after water content of substrate is lower than 30%;After water content of substrate is lower than 30%, pouring processing is repeated;Field-transplanting, after alternation of wetting and drying is repeated, repeats to pour processing 45 days, the substance of bletilla striata fruit will be planted in 4g or more in bletilla striata transplantation of seedlings to crop field.The present invention tames and dociles seedling step and method by optimizing, using the seedling management of science, bletilla striata seedling after guaranteeing hardening is not in bad root phenomenon, and pathogen is inhibited by bacteriostatic agent, multi-element compound fertilizer guarantees reasonable fertilizer efficiency, bletilla tissue culture seedlings can be quickly tamed, the transplanting survival rate of bletilla striata seedling is significantly improved, reduce seedling cost.
